Burnout doesn’t just live in your thoughts—it lives in your body. In this Hall Pass episode, we explore burnout as a nervous system injury, why mindset shifts alone don’t resolve it, and what somatic healing actually looks like in real life. This conversation breaks down how chronic stress gets stored in the body, why rest can feel unsafe after prolonged burnout, and how small, body-based practices can help restore a sense of safety over time.
This episode is for anyone who’s taken breaks, tried to “think positively,” and still feels depleted. Healing burnout isn’t about becoming calm—it’s about helping your body believe the threat has passed.
